| #include "src/core/transport/chttp2/stream_map.h" |
| #include <grpc/support/log.h> |
| #include "test/core/util/test_config.h" |
| |
| #define LOG_TEST() gpr_log(GPR_INFO, "%s", __FUNCTION__) |
| |
| /* test creation & destruction */ |
| static void test_no_op() { |
| grpc_chttp2_stream_map map; |
| |
| LOG_TEST();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* test lookup on an empty map */ |
| static void test_empty_find() { |
| grpc_chttp2_stream_map map; |
| |
| LOG_TEST();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 39128));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* test it's safe to delete twice */ |
| static void test_double_deletion() { |
| grpc_chttp2_stream_map map; |
| |
| LOG_TEST();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| GPR_ASSERT(0 == grpc_chttp2_stream_map_size(&map)); |
| grpc_chttp2_stream_map_add(&map, 1, (void *)1); |
| GPR_ASSERT((void *)1 == grpc_chttp2_stream_map_find(&map, 1)); |
| GPR_ASSERT(1 == grpc_chttp2_stream_map_size(&map)); |
| GPR_ASSERT((void *)1 == grpc_chttp2_stream_map_delete(&map, 1)); |
| GPR_ASSERT(0 == grpc_chttp2_stream_map_size(&map)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_delete(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_delete(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_delete(&map, 1)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 1));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* test add & lookup */ |
| static void test_basic_add_find(size_t n) { |
| grpc_chttp2_stream_map map; |
| size_t i; |
| size_t got; |
| |
| LOG_TEST(); |
| gpr_log(GPR_INFO, "n = %d", n);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| GPR_ASSERT(0 == grpc_chttp2_stream_map_size(&map)); |
| for (i = 1; i <= n; i++) { |
| grpc_chttp2_stream_map_add(&map, i, (void *)(gpr_uintptr)i); |
| } |
| GPR_ASSERT(n == grpc_chttp2_stream_map_size(&map)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, 0)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(&map, n + 1)); |
| for (i = 1; i <= n; i++) { |
| got = (gpr_uintptr)grpc_chttp2_stream_map_find(&map, i); |
| GPR_ASSERT(i == got); |
| } |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* verify that for_each gets the right values during test_delete_evens_XXX */ |
| static void verify_for_each(void *user_data, gpr_uint32 stream_id, void *ptr) { |
| size_t *for_each_check = user_data; |
| GPR_ASSERT(ptr); |
| GPR_ASSERT(*for_each_check == stream_id); |
| *for_each_check += 2; |
| } |
| |
| static void check_delete_evens(grpc_chttp2_stream_map *map, size_t n) { |
| size_t for_each_check = 1; |
| size_t i; |
| size_t got; |
| |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(map, 0)); |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(map, n + 1)); |
| for (i = 1; i <= n; i++) { |
| if (i & 1) { |
| got = (gpr_uintptr)grpc_chttp2_stream_map_find(map, i); |
| GPR_ASSERT(i == got); |
| } else { |
| GPR_ASSERT(NULL == grpc_chttp2_stream_map_find(map, i)); |
| } |
| } |
| |
| grpc_chttp2_stream_map_for_each(map, verify_for_each, &for_each_check); |
| if (n & 1) { |
| GPR_ASSERT(for_each_check == n + 2); |
| } else { |
| GPR_ASSERT(for_each_check == n + 1); |
| } |
| } |
| |
| /* add a bunch of keys, delete the even ones, and make sure the map is |
| consistent */ |
| static void test_delete_evens_sweep(size_t n) { |
| grpc_chttp2_stream_map map; |
| size_t i; |
| |
| LOG_TEST(); |
| gpr_log(GPR_INFO, "n = %d", n);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| for (i = 1; i <= n; i++) { |
| grpc_chttp2_stream_map_add(&map, i, (void *)(gpr_uintptr)i); |
| } |
| for (i = 1; i <= n; i++) { |
| if ((i & 1) == 0) { |
| GPR_ASSERT((void *)i == grpc_chttp2_stream_map_delete(&map, i)); |
| } |
| } |
| check_delete_evens(&map, n);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* add a bunch of keys, delete the even ones immediately, and make sure the map |
| is consistent */ |
| static void test_delete_evens_incremental(size_t n) { |
| grpc_chttp2_stream_map map; |
| size_t i; |
| |
| LOG_TEST(); |
| gpr_log(GPR_INFO, "n = %d", n); |
| |
| grpc_chttp2_stream_map_init(&map, 8); |
| for (i = 1; i <= n; i++) { |
| grpc_chttp2_stream_map_add(&map, i, (void *)(gpr_uintptr)i); |
| if ((i & 1) == 0) { |
| grpc_chttp2_stream_map_delete(&map, i); |
| } |
| } |
| check_delete_evens(&map, n);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| /* add a bunch of keys, delete old ones after some time, ensure the |
| backing array does not grow */ |
| static void test_periodic_compaction(size_t n) { |
| grpc_chttp2_stream_map map; |
| size_t i; |
| size_t del; |
| |
| LOG_TEST(); |
| gpr_log(GPR_INFO, "n = %d", n); |
| |
| grpc_chttp2_stream_map_init(&map, 16); |
| GPR_ASSERT(map.capacity == 16); |
| for (i = 1; i <= n; i++) { |
| grpc_chttp2_stream_map_add(&map, i, (void *)i); |
| if (i > 8) { |
| del = i - 8; |
| GPR_ASSERT((void *)del == grpc_chttp2_stream_map_delete(&map, del)); |
| } |
| } |
| GPR_ASSERT(map.capacity == 16); |
| grpc_chttp2_stream_map_destroy(&map); |
| } |
| |
| int main(int argc, char **argv) { |
| int n = 1; |
| int prev = 1; |
| int tmp; |
| |
| grpc_test_init(argc, argv); |
| |
| test_no_op(); |
| test_empty_find(); |
| test_double_deletion(); |
| |
| while (n < 10000000) { |
| test_basic_add_find(n); |
| test_delete_evens_sweep(n); |
| test_delete_evens_incremental(n); |
| test_periodic_compaction(n); |
| |
| tmp = n; |
| n += prev; |
| prev = tmp; |
| } |
| |
| return 0; |
| } |
